I ended up getting this unit because a buddy of mine starting using it and i actually really like the idea of cutting out smokes. I have had great success so far and i have only been using the unit for a week. However I have been running into a few issues and I wondered if there was anything i could do to improve my ecigs experience.

The first bit i had the unit i was happy with the amount of vapor i was getting out of it however now it seems to be getting to a point where there is less and less. I have changed the atomizer and it worked for a bit however within a few days i was noticing the same issue starting up. Is there anything that i can do to not have to use a new atomizer every week or is that average.

As well it seems to me as though the unit waists a lot of fluid, when i stop getting vapor out of it if i check the filter in the tip it appears to still be saturated within the tip more then a 1/4 inch down. I never seem to be able to use this fluid no matter how hard I try. Is there something I am doing wrong that can alleviate this issue or is it just a flaw based on the based on the actually ability of the unit ...

I gotta be honest here, out of all the units I have tried....901s are my least favorite. I will also say that I didn't have a standard 901 kit though either, but my janty stick has a 901 adapter.

My problems witht he 901s are just as you state (I also had 801s until manufacturing on the atomizers seemed to go downhill and they would not "wick" or pull the liquid out of the cartridge). I would get an ok vapor for the first day or so on the 901 with MINIMAL use and within the next day or two I ended up throwing the batteries. Half of the 901 atomizers I have seen appear to have a metal washer on the inside, all you can see is the "bridge" (the pointy mesh inside the atomizer that the cartridge material is supposed to sit against). And they all have the air hole on the side. It seems to me that these atomizers flood easily, and since the atomizer is so enclosed and the air hole is on the side, it is very hard to "unflood" them. I also noticed that the first couple vapes with the 901 tasted great, but tasted horrible after that. As for the fact you can only get the liquid out of maybe 1/4" of the filler, that is totally normal. There has been no unmodified cartridges that CAN wick all of the liquid out. It's part of the gimmick in my opinion, you get annoyed and you buy more because you think they must be empty or something. Wait, I take that last part back, the 103s (njoy npro) did initially wick all of the liquid out of the filler but that quickly ended after a couple of refills. So, I agree you are definetely feeding it too much liquid and most likely "flooding" it. You should either buy a lot of unfilled cartridges or go with some sort of cartridge modification...or ditch it all and drip a drop or two of liquid onto the bridge every time vapor production seems to lessen. I fell in love with the e-cigs once I ditched the cartomizers, they are too much hassle and too much mess. I just remove the filler in them (or you can leave it in, it doesn't really matter) but I just do not refill them anymore.

I agree with first response, you can let the atomizer sit upside down (preferrably on a dry napkin or paper towel to help wick the extra liquid out) or even try blowing into the atomizer (with most, you blow through the battery end, but with a 901 I don't know if it will work the same since there is an air hole on the side).

Ok, I can help you here as the 901 is the only unit I have used for over a year and I love it! You will have to modify your cartidges with the straw mod, that will enable you to get use of all your e-liquid in them. I don't know how to post links but look it up on the forum, it works great! (Maybe someone more tech savy can post the link for me?) That alone should improve your 901 experience greatly. I have been using this same atomizer that I'm using now for over 2 months atleast and it's still hitting great. If you are hearing a "gurgling" kind of sound on the intake then it could have too much fluid in it. Just unscrew it and remove the mouthpiece and blow it out by putting your mouth on the battery screw on side and blowing into it onto a paper towel. Any excess liquid should flow right out. When you put it back together again it should hit better. If you didn't get alot of liquid coming out of it when you blew through it then maybe the opposite is your problem and it is too dry. Make sure your battery is charged well too. Don't just leave them on the charger until the light turns green, I leave mine on for 12 hours, rotating one for day and one for night. My battery never dies on me during the day either, but then again, I don't hit it non stop while at work either.
So, you should try a well charged battery, a moist but not sopping wet atomizer and a cart loosely packed with filler and the straw mod then topped off with about 10-12 drops of juice. PM me if you are still having problems. Good luck! Dee
